COO Igne Group Limited
United Kingdom
Igne was formed from the integration of SafeLane's UK businesses with the five acquired businesses of the Raeburn Group companies to form an integrated pre-construction offering. Owned by the Solix Group in Denmark. With a workforce of over 350 people, operating from 10 strategic UK locations, it provided UXO, Testing, Site Investigation, Water Well, Geothermal and Geoenvironmental services. Primary customers included Renewables, Utility, Civil Engineering, Defence and Engineering companies. The role involved Improving Financial Performance, Business Development securing significant new projects, the launch of the new business and the restructuring of the business operations to launch Igne in October 2023

Managing Director UK
United Kingdom
Employment continued into Igne as the SafeLane UK business was split off to form Igne in Oct 2023 SafeLane Global is a business owned by Solix a Danish-based Private Equity Company. SafeLane leads the way in countering explosive and hazardous material threats and security risks globally. The company has extensive experience of clearing landmines and explosive remnants of war – on land and in water. As Managing Director for SafeLane's UK Business, I was responsible for the UK P&L, Strategy Development and the Integration of the 5 Acquired businesses of the Raeburn Group. I developed and actioned a 100-day integration plan for the acquired businesses. The strategy led to the creation of different business units with leaders and a focus on proactive business development to develop the company's pipeline together with the introduction of KPI's Budgets, and Management reporting. The UK operations of SafeLane Global were split to form the Igne Group in Oct 2023.
